jueves, julio 01, 2010

Slackware

Bien, esta vez les hablaré de una distro que siempre me ha llamado la atención pero hasta hace poco he empezado a probar, Slackware que mantiene el principio KISS(keep it simple stupid), es decir, es sencillo de utilizar más no necesariamente fácil. De hecho es más un mito, las versiones actuales de Slackware son "fáciles de instalar". A continuación describiré como instalar Slackware mínimo, sólo con X(xfce), usaré una máquina virtual de 256 mb hecha con VirtualBox-OSE por eso de las capturas de pantalla.
Antes que nada debemos bajar la distro de esta página http://www.slackware.com/getslack/ (recomiendo bajar el dvd full de un torrent). Grabamos la imagen en un dvd y reiniciamos desde el disco la PC. Luego de un rato iniciará Slackware:
Aquí solo hay que dar enter.
A continuación nos pregunta sobre nuestro teclado. Presionar 1 para especificar nuestro tipo de teclado(si  no usará el layout estándar).
Una vez que hayamos elegido, nos dará una pantalla para probar, una vez que esté listo escribimos 1+enter para salir.
Ahora iniciamos sesión como root para instalar Slackware(no hay contraseña escribir simplemente root)
Primero haremos nuestras particiones, esto es bastante sencillo. Podemos usar fdisk, pero para comodidad usaremos cfdisk que lo hace una manera semigráfica.
Aquí nos muestra el espacio libre que tenemos y las particiones si las hubiera
Mediante los menús podemos configurar las particiones. La manera más simple es crear una partición swap del tamaño de la RAM, y otra booteable para el sistema operativo en sí. Una vez que tenemos listo el diseño damos en escribir cambios y salimos de cfdisk.
Y ahora comencemos la instalación con "setup". Lo primero que haremos será agregar la partición swap.
Seleccionamos la partición swap que ya hemos hecho con anterioridad y dejamos lo default a lo demás.
Ahora nos pide la partición de Linux, igualmente usamos la que creamos con cfdisk y damos enter dejando las configuraciones por defecto.
Luego nos preguntará de donde instalar Slackware, seleccionamos la primera opción.
Aquí viene una parte divertida. Podemos instalar lo que deseemos, en este caso para nuestro sistema instalaremos sólo A+AP+L+N+X+XP
Ahora nos pregunta como instalar lo anterior, lo más simple es seleccionar la primera opción(todo). Si sabemos lo que hacemos, podemos especificar que paquetes instalar o no usando algunas de las otras opciones.
Y ahora a esperar..
Cuando haya terminado nos preguntará si deseamos hacer una usb para bootear, selecciones que no, y sigamos seleccionando las opciones por defecto.
Si queremos instalar Slackware con otro sistema operativo, aquí es donde se complica un poco la cosa :D, Slackware usa Lilo como bootloader. En este caso como solo instalaremos Slackware seleccionemos las opciones por defecto.
Aquí nos pregunta la resolución que deseamos para el modo consola.
Luego nos pregunta por nuestro tipo de mouse.
Despues nos pregunta por nuestro dominio, aquí como se puede ver se puede escribir cualquier cosa. Luego nos pedirá el nombre que le daremos a la pc.
Más adelante nos pregunta como configurar la red, esto puede ser complicado en verdad, pero como estamos usando una máquina virtual no nos preocuparemos mucho por esto de momento, basta con que seleccionemos las opciones por defecto.
Luego nos pregunta sobre que servicios de arranque queremos. Aquí se puede activar httpd y mysql por ejemplo.
Elegimos lo preterminado y llegamos a esta pantalla, elegimos nuestra zona horaria.
Ahora seleccionamos el gestor de ventanas predeterminado que queremos para el servidor X. Seleccionamos xfce(si hubieramos instalado el paquete KDE aquí tambien aparecería como opción)
Ahora nos dice que establezcamos la contraseña para root. Damos que sí y pongamos una contraseña fuerte(nota, por default Slackware no crea usuarios mas que el root, pero podemos crearlos posteriormente)
Y finalmente tenemos instalado Slackware en nuestro ordenador. Ahora salimos del programa setup y reiniciamos la maquina(recordar sacar el disco dvd)
(cargador Lilo)
(arranque de Slackware, obsérvese el bonito pingüino :)
Ahora iniciamos sesión con root y la contraseña que establecimos previamente. Y listo tenemos Slackware instalado.
¿Y el ambiente gráfico?
Ahh, los scripts de arranque de Slackware no cargan el servidor equis por default, pero siempre podemos acceder al entorno gráfico con "startx". Y voila! inicia Xfce

Y también tenemos los programas más usados como Firefox, Pidgin, GIMP, Thunderbird. En consola programas como links, finch, alpine entre otros.
Los paquetes de Slackware son los propios tar.gz, .tgz, y desde la versión 13 .txz. Es facil instalar o removerlos con pkgtool, el único detalle que Slackware no controla las dependencias. 
Bueno por ahora es todo, y sí, es una entrada muy breve para tratar todo sobre Slackware

(nota1. dudo que pueda volvear a postear en mucho tiempo, disculpen si no puedo responder los comentarios próximos)
(nota2. Slackware es muy complejo para tratar detalle a detalle de la instalación y uso en un solo post, es un simple acercamiento este post) 
(nota3. Fedora sigue siendo la distro que ocupo y en que me ocupo, pero nunca está mal probar cosas nuevas :)